The rate of first-order reaction is `1.5 xx 10^(-2) M "min"^(-1)` at `0.5 M` concentration of reactant. The half-life of reaction isA. 0.383 minB. 23.1 minC. 8.73 minD. 7.53 min

Answer» Correct Answer - B
For the first order reaction,
Rate =K[A]
Given that,
`(dx)/(dt)=1..5xx10^(-2)"mol L^(-1)min"^(-1)`
`K=? and [A]=0.5 M`
`therefore " "1.5xx10^(-2)=Kxx0.5`
`therefore" "K=(1.5xx10^(-2))/(0.5)=3xx10^(-2) "min"^(-1)`
"For first order reaction"
Half-life,period `t_(t//2)=(0.693)/(K)=(0.693)/(3xx10^(-2))=23.1"min`
